Griffin looks forward to facing former club
Fri April 11, 2008
Source: www.giantsrl.com

Huddersfield Giants Prop forward Darrell Griffin is looking forward to tomorrow's West Yorkshire Derby against Wakefield Wildcats, which has extra spice for him as he is facing his former club and could also be lining up against his younger brother Josh, who has been named in the Wildcats 19 man squad.

Griffin said:

"Yeah it's always a great atmosphere against Wakefield and there is added spice for me. The Wakey fans always single me out for some stick and I still know a fair few of their players so there will be some extra banter on the field."

And the 26 year old is looking to get back to winning ways in the West Yorkshire Derby:

"We've had a good weeks training and we've been working on bringing some consistency into our game. We can't wait to get back on the field at the Galpharm and hopefully get back to winning ways. We have a good record against the Wildcats recently but that is history and it goes out of the window. We need to be fully focussed on tomorrow's clash."

And the barnstorming prop is pleased with his recent form including three tries in the last three games:

"I'm not renowned for my try scoring but it is going well for me at the moment. I'm carrying a few extra pounds and am a lot fitter so maybe this is getting me across the line."

And what about the possibility of facing his brother Josh in the Wildcats line up?

"I'm not sure if he'll make the final seventeen this week but it would be good to play against him. All my family will be at the game so if he makes the team it would be a special occasion for them."

GIANTS NEED TO BUILD PRESSURE- SHARP
Giants Head Coach Jon Sharp will this week reinforce the message that his players need to build pressure and improve their kicking game as they seek to get back to winning ways at home, with Wakefield Wildcats the visitors to the Galpharm Stadium this Saturday (6.00pm).

"We can kick the ball a little bit better, we need to be a little bit more pro-active in that regard and I think our kickers will hold their hands up and say that they are not striking the ball as they would like. If we start kicking the ball better we will have better field position and ultimately that builds pressure on teams."

Following long-term injuries to International wing men David Hodgson and Martin Aspinwall, the Giants have also lost fellow GB representative Stephen Wild and experienced Australian backs Shane Elford and Rod Jensen in recent weeks, with Sharp hopeful of some good news this week to bolster the Giants ranks.

"Last week we had 5 quality players out- 3 GB Internationals plus Shane Elford and Rod Jensen. It's a massive ask for us but looking at Elford and looking at Jensen they are both looking much better than they were last week and I'm hopeful for both of them being back and confident one will be back, at least."

With the Giants having the chance this weekend to leapfrog their near neighbours Wakefield into 9th place, Sharp is aware they face a tough test against a Wildcats side who impressed in last weekends 16-2 win against Warrington, despite having numerous injury problems of their own.

"Wakefield respond to adversity well; I think the coach breeds that into them. They are a team that scraps for one another and I certainly think they did that against Warrington. Some of the guys that have come in for them have added real quality; Brough at the moment is playing really well and kicking the ball really well. He didn't play the week before so he went into the game nice and fresh. That helped Wakefield; the kicking game was superb against Warrington. We understand and we know that Wakefield are a team that work really hard for each other and we know that we have to be at our best to improve on what we have been doing."

Griffin relishes meeting with former team-mates
Fri April 6, 2007
Source: www.giantsrl.com

Huddersfield Giants prop forward Darrell Griffin is looking forward to the visit of Wakefield this Good Friday evening. It is the first time that Griffin has turned out against his former team and he can't wait to get stuck in.

"It's always good to go out against your old team and friends and it's good to see how much you've improved as a player.

"There will be some banter with the lads, but nothing too serious and I'm just really looking forward to it. It's going to be a big one for myself."


Griffin has been in fine form so far this season and has been singled out for praise by Giants Head Coach Jon Sharp. He knows that it's not just an important game for himself:

"For the boys it's a massive game. We need to get that first win of the Super League XII. They've been flying high so far this year so it'll be a big test for us."

Like all the other players and coaches Griffin is thankful for the confidence booster of last weekend's victory against York.

"Sunday's game was massive for us in terms of completing sets and scoring tries and just getting the ball over the line.

"Not scoring many has been our problem this season so after York we're going into the Wakefield game full of confidence."
